Let me try to help you.....No credit card company is going to offer a settlement if you are current....additionally the credit card company may run your credit every 90 days and if your current with some cc's others most likely will not settle. The only way your going to receive settlement offers is if you stop paying. An offer may come in after 90 days. Why hire a debt settlement company when you can offer settlements yourself.
